    If you love history and old architecture this is the place for you. It is wonderful to see how many of the old colonial style buildings have been lovingly restored and put back in use rather than simply being demolished, as has happened in so many other Asian cities and towns. Sadly many are still in a state of disrepair and dilapidation, and it really would be great if the Malaysian Government took on the necessary restoration works, or gave grants to investors to restore them. There's so much to see and experience you'll need a full week at least to really appreciate everything.

    We walked to most of the major sites. The town felt safe and everyone we encountered was friendly. Opening hours did sometimes vary from published info so always check. Searching out the street art was a main highlight. Some of the murals are showing their age however. Pavements were never level and trip hazards were everywhere so you need to be careful. Restaurants were plentiful and there are lots of choices. We enjoyed Lagenda and Tek Sen.

    Georgetown is really good, especially if you like food and art and great architecture. Lots of little streets and lanes with galleries, small bars and eateries to discover. All pretty friendly and cheerful locals as well, and I felt very safe, which is a biggy for the girls out there! Chulia St or Love Lane is where to go if you want a few drinks, although there are plenty of very cool little places in the streets and lanes behind as well - just walk and discover.

    George Town is a good spot to visit. There are many things to see. I particulary like Fort Cornwallis which is a must see. The Red Garden is a set of hawker street food vendors. Certainly worth a vist to experience the vast array of foods available and at local prices. Highly recommended. To get around, I would recommend downloading the "GRAB" app which is a local driver app (like Uber) but you can either pay in cash or by card. Drivers are all licensed by the state and is a very safe way to get around town. DO NOT take a regular taxi, they are run of the mill taxis who will try to rip you off if they can.

    Chew Jetty worth visit. Penang hill and the habitat were good. Kek lok si temple but go early shuts at 5: 30 pm. Micks place love lane for live music snd beer. Tuk tuk (bicycle) tour 30 mins is enough of art work etc. Floating temple and feringhi beach. Use Grab for taxi everywhere.
